1. Install "python-construct" package

This is a short guide on how to install python-construct on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install python-construct

2. Uninstall "python-construct"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all python-construct on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ver):

$ sudo apt remove python-construct $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

3. Information about the python-construct package on Ubuntu 18.04 LTS (Bionic Beaver)

Package: python-construct
Architecture: all
Version: 2.8.16-0.2
Priority: extra
Section: universe/python
Source: construct
Origin: Ubuntu
Maintainer: Ubuntu Developers
Original-Maintainer: Jonathan Wiltshire
Bugs: https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+filebug
Installed-Size: 297
Provides: python2.7-construct
Depends: python-six, python (<< 2.8), python (>= 2.7), python:any (>= 2.6.6-7~)
Breaks: mitmproxy (<< 1.0), plaso (<< 1.5.1+dfsg-4~), python-dfvfs (<< 20171125-1~), python-dfwinreg (<< 20170706-2~)

Homepage: http://construct.readthedocs.org/en/latest/
Description: powerful declarative parser (and builder) for binary data
